The very chilly seasonal nights are normal for April. We have about 25% of our Tomato and Pepper plant in the unheated greenhouses now, and the cold is a factor we can deal with out of experience. The unseasonal very  warm days are conditions that challenge us and our new fruiting transplants, and require a lot of extra work! Cucumbers are still safe because they are still 7-10 days from transplant. Except for a brief encounter with green aphids, the entire Spring/ Summer crops look great!
